The positives: - location: close to restaurants and shopping. - room: a bachelor with 2 queen beds, 2 bathrooms, huge (the biggest room I've stayed in), 2 TVs, full kitchen, clean and comfortable and quiet. - continental breakfast included. - rooftop indoor pool. - friendly staff. Not so positive: - construction next door. Just be aware that there may be noise early in the morning. - bathrooms and kitchen are tiled, so if the upstairs guest is stomping about, you might hear it.

The room was fantastic. It's rare to find a 2 br suite with a kitchen, living, and dining area. The rooftop pool was also key for wiggly kids, especially on cold winter days. Breakfast was fine. It didn't amaze me, but it was perfectly serviceable. Parking is $30/day valet only, but they'll go get your car for you as much as you need. There is a lot of construction around the building. While the noise didn't bother us (I didn't hear any construction noise, but it was possibly a vacation week), I imagine the nice cityscape view out the big windows will change dramatically in the next couple of years.

Excellent location in Montreal - walking distance to the Old City and also to shopping areas. The 747 bus to the airport also stops very close by, which is handy for arriving and departing. Rooms are well equipped with comfortable beds and a kitchen including a dishwasher. The hotel provides a free breakfast and has a swimming pool, a small gym and a laundry. Reception staff are friendly, speak good English and are efficient.
